
Defence Europe Featured Germany Global News Lifestyle Military News World News

Focke-Wulf Ta 154: Why Didn’t The Germans Succeed In Building Their Version Of The WW2 Mosquito?

In the biological context, a mosquito is a blood-sucking insect that has, for many millennia, inflicted much misery upon humankind, and in the case of the Anopheles (malarial) mosquito, even outright mass death. In the military aviation context, “Mosquito” refers to the de...

Read More

